Battlegrounds General Info

Battlemasters
Located in all of the major cities, right-clicking on a battlemaster will allow your character to enter a battleground queue just like you normally would if you touched that battleground's entrance portal. The functionality is exactly the same, so when it's your character's time to enter the chosen battleground, you will be teleported directly in. Some of the Battlemasters are listed below:
  • Glordrum Steelbeard stands in the Hall of Arms in Ironforge, serving as the Alliance battlemaster for Alterac Valley.
  • Aethalas of the Silverwing Sentinels stands ready in Darnassus, next to the warrior trainers, to send Alliance characters into Warsong Gulch.
  • Brakgul Deathbringer is in the Hall of the Brave, located in Orgrimmar's Valley of Honor. He serves as the Horde's battlemaster for Warsong Gulch.
  • Kartra Bloodsnarl will send you to bring glory to the Horde in Alterac Valley. Guards in their respective cities can give you directions on how to find them.
Characters that use the Battlemaster to enter a Battleground will port back to that Battlemaster when they leave the Battleground for any reason.

Battleground Holidays
Battleground "holidays" exist for Warsong Gulch, Alterac Valley and Arathi Basin. Holidays occur during most weekends, starting on Thursday night at midnight and continuing until Tuesday morning. During a holiday, emmissaries from that Battleground will be found in the major cities, and honor/faction rewards for performing objectives in that battleground are increased.

While in a Battleground

  • The score screen displays information on the status of the Battleground. You can bring up the score screen while in a Battleground by pressing shift+spacebar. See our score screen guide pages for details on the information listed on the Alterac Valley and Warsong Gulch score screens.
  • Players that go AFK (automatically or by manually inputting the /afk command) while in a Battleground will be instantly teleported to the Battleground entrance.
  • You can open the world map to see the locations of all the players on your side who are in the Battleground.
  • If you are disconnected while in a Battleground, you have a short time to safely log back in and resume adventuring in that Battleground.
  • Logging into a Battleground that's closed will teleport you to the entrance (dead characters will be resurrected as well).
Battlegrounds shutdown in the following circumstances:
  • One of the Battleground's victory conditions is met. When this occurs, a score screen will appear and the Battleground will close in two minutes.
  • One faction's total amount of players in the Battleground slips below the minimum allowed for that Battleground. A countdown will then ensue and the faction that has the minimum number of players or more when the countdown ends will be declared the winner by default. The minimum number of players per faction is 10 in Alterac Valley, and five in Warsong Gulch.
  • If both factions slip below the minimum number of players allowed for that Battleground, the map will close after a countdown with no winner.
When a battleground is closed, the following happens:
  • All players are prevented from moving or casting.
  • All players are healed.
  • The score screen is displayed with a Leave Battleground option.
  • Players are able to view the score screen or leave the Battleground.

Battlegrounds F.A.Q.

How many people must gather for a Battleground before I can enter?
For Warsong Gulch, eight players from both factions must be present in the queue at the same time. Since Alterac Valley is designed for full-scale epic battles, at least thirty players are required from both sides in order for an instance to begin.

Will joining the queue alone using the "First Available" option get me into Battlegrounds more quickly than entering in a group with the "Join as Group" option?
Yes. Think of it as being seated at a restaurant. If you show up at a restaurant with ten people, the staff must wait until there's room to seat you. This may take some time, depending on the crowd. If you request a table for one, however, you'll be seated much more quickly, as there's more room for just one person than ten people.

The same holds true for Battlegrounds. For example, if 24 players are waiting to get into Warsong Gulch and they form four raid groups of six players each, not one instance will start because none of them can fit. Unless you absolutely have to be with the people in your group, join solo. You'll get in faster.

How can my entire party or group of friends join a Battleground together?
You can join the Battleground as a party or raid by forming the group and having the party or raid leader enter the queue by clicking the "Join as Group" button.

If I join a group that has already been placed in a queue, will I be placed in their queue along with them?
No. The group leader will have to re-enter the queue in order for everyone in the party to be placed in the queue.

Do I need to be in front of the Battleground instance while waiting in the queue?
No. Roam around and play! You can even run instances while in a queue -- you'll be ported straight into the Battleground when the time comes.

What happens if I'm dead or in the middle of flying between two locations when my time to enter comes up?
Being dead or locked into a flight path will not hinder your ability to enter Battlegrounds once you're in a queue. Simply accept the invitation to join and prepare to be ported.

What if I'm in an instance when the Battleground time comes up?
If you are in an instance when it is your turn to enter the Battleground, you will still have the option to either port to the Battleground or remain in the instance.

Why does typing /afk kick me out of the instance?
Battlegrounds are a fast-moving PvP environment where it's important for everyone involved to remain active. Being idle or away from the keyboard can certainly hurt the rest of the players on your team by hindering their ability to complete important objectives.

Do the diminishing returns rules for contribution on honor kills still apply in Battlegrounds?
Yes. Defeating the same opponent repeatedly within a short amount of time will result in less contribution, until eventually none is received.

When honor is tallied each week, are rankings from the Horde and Alliance independent of each other?
Yes!

How do insignias work?
Your character carries a team insignia on it that can be looted by enemy players when you die. When a player removes your insignia from your body, you can no longer resurrect at your corpse. In this situation, you must resurrect at a friendly graveyard.

Is there a durability loss for dying to anything in Battlegrounds?
There is no durability loss for dying to a player or NPC in a Battleground, only to other forms of death such as falling damage. However, regular combat durability loss from normal use of your equipment is applied in the Battlegrounds.
